Abstract:
Shyness and Love scales were administered to investigate the relation between shyness and love for 153 men and 217 women on a college campus. Three groups, Love, Dating, and Friendship, were identified on the Love scale, which was composed of 5 subscales, Respect, Congeniality, Altruism, Physical Attraction, and Attachment. For the Love and Friendship groups shyness appears to be a barrier to congeniality and physical attraction, which are aspects of love, as well as to love itself. Shyness did not appear to inhibit the Dating group.
